The Drolet HT-3000
The Drolet HT-3000 is more than simply a stove that burns wood It's an artistic statement piece that enhances the appearance of any home. The sleek, contemporary design of this stove is a perfect blend of both form and function. It comes with a huge glass viewing window that offers an amazing view of the roaring flame. This stunning design allows flickering flames to fill your living space creating a warm and warm atmosphere.
This wood stove is large enough to heat up to 2,700 square feet of space and has an enormous firebox that can hold up to 60 lb. Its low emissions and extended burn times ensure it is an effective heating solution that aligns with your environmental concerns. The HT-3000 wood stove is perfect for whole-home heating as it can provide warmth throughout your home without any compromise in effectiveness or comfort.
The wood burning stove is easily installed, and the venting system can be connected to any standard pipe. To ensure safety and compliance with the law, it is recommended to have a professional install the stove. However, some experienced DIY enthusiasts may be able to perform the installation themselves. The HT-3000 comes with a variety of options, including a blower, thermodisc, and fire screen that can be customized to enhance your experience using the device.
The HT-3000's EPA certified 1.32 grams per hour of emissions are considerably lower than AC2000's 2.5 grams per hour which makes it an green alternative. Furthermore the non-catalytic stove comes with a larger burn time of up to 10 hours, which significantly reduces the need for constant tending and refilling. It also has a greater capacity of 110,000 BTUs, providing plenty of warmth to your living space even on the coldest of days.
The HT-3000 is a powerful, wood-burning stove that produces up to 110.000 BTUs of heat. It can heat up to 2,700 square feet of space which makes it a great heating solution for homes of all sizes. Its advanced combustion technology and huge firebox enable it to burn more wood in an hour than other models, providing an extremely efficient heating experience.
The iStove
The iStove is a contemporary wood burning stove outdoor that combines a variety of functions in one unit. It can heat a tent during camping, cook food and even dry clothes with low temperatures. It features a chimney that draws smoke away from the tent. This makes it safe and convenient to use in outdoor areas. It is also lightweight and compact, making it simple to carry and store on camping trips.
